Summary of reviews
Belmont Village Sabre Springs presents as a high-end, well-appointed senior living community with many institutional strengths. Physical facilities and grounds are frequently described as clean, modern, and resort-like: attractive common areas, well-maintained landscaping, an outdoor pool and barbecue area, a putting green, theater, and multiple exercise spaces contribute to a hotel-style atmosphere. Apartment options skew toward studios and one-bedroom layouts with limited two-bedroom availability. Maintenance, routine housekeeping, and several in-house services are commonly included in the fee structure.
Staffing and caregiving receive strong positive mention in many accounts. Families and residents describe caring, respectful staff who learn names and preferences, long-tenured employees in key roles, and an engaged hospitality culture in dining and activities. The community offers substantial clinical resources on-site in many instances — full- or part-time nurses, med-tech staff, and structured memory-care programming (the Circle of Friends model) with dedicated dementia-focused activities and separate care levels. Recreational programming is broad, with frequent outings, live music, water aerobics, brain-exercise classes, movies, and themed events that support social engagement.
Dining is a notable strength for many residents: a chef-driven menu, multiple choices at mealtimes, attentive waitstaff, and restaurant-style service are repeatedly highlighted. Therapeutic and fitness programming such as water aerobics and physical-therapy-friendly classes are available and integrated into the calendar. Transportation services, shuttle-to-doctor options, and on-site specialty providers (PT, podiatry) add to the community's convenience.
At the same time, reviewer information indicates several operational inconsistencies that prospective families should evaluate closely. There are recurring concerns about clinical oversight and medication management: examples referenced include medication-dispensing problems, nights with limited nursing coverage, and errors in medication handling. Staffing levels and turnover are also cited as an operational vulnerability, producing variability in responsiveness and continuity of care. Linked to these staffing and oversight issues are gaps in dementia-specific safety and in the consistent implementation of individualized care plans; some families described delays in attending to personal-care needs (for example, bathing schedules and assistance with transfers) and situations where care expectations were not met.
Other practical considerations include variable meal-service timing and quality in bistro/snack offerings, inconsistent housekeeping thoroughness in some common areas, and a pricing model that many characterize as premium with additional fees for services that some families expected to be included. Apartment-size limitations (few larger units) and occasional front-desk or communication lapses were also noted.
Recommendation for prospective families: schedule focused questions and observations around clinical coverage (night and weekend nurse presence, medication administration protocols), staffing ratios in memory-care neighborhoods, specific dementia-safety measures, and the exact list of included services and add-on fees. Request documentation of care-plan execution, a review of recent staffing turnover, and a trial/respite stay if possible to assess day-to-day responsiveness and dining consistency. Overall, Belmont Village Sabre Springs offers a high-amenity, activity-rich environment with many strengths in hospitality and programming, but families should confirm clinical reliability and dementia-safety consistency before committing.

About Belmont Village Senior Living Sabre Springs
Belmont Village Senior Living Sabre Springs sits in a quiet spot in Poway, California, with views of valleys and foothills and offers a mix of independent living, assisted living, and memory care so people can get help that suits their needs as they change, and couples with different needs can still stay together which some people find important. The place is wheelchair accessible and includes parking for visitors, and residents have easy access to shopping, restaurants, and things to do outside. The community focuses on a relaxing lifestyle with plenty of social events, activities, and structured programs, and the staff are trained, friendly, and available any time of the day or night.
Residents who want independent living don't need to worry about yard work or repairs, and can enjoy social calendars, chef-prepared meals at Josephine's Kitchen with 24 options each day, housekeeping, linen service, and transportation for errands or appointments. For those who need help with daily activities, there's assisted living with full-time staff, nurses on-site 24/7, medication management, and personal care plans. Memory care is available too, with the Circle of Friends® program and a dedicated Memory Care Neighborhood for people living with dementia or Alzheimer's, offering evidence-based activities, secure living areas, and support aimed at keeping memory sharp and helping residents feel calm and comfortable.
The building itself has both indoor spaces, like a lobby, activity rooms, gym, theater, and a technology center so residents can stay connected, as well as outdoor spaces including a swimming pool, putting green, walking paths, and plenty of common areas for socializing or just relaxing. There's also a bistro with daily refreshments, a salon for men and women, and a wellness center with fitness and therapy services. Wi-Fi is available throughout the whole building, and residents can bring their pets. The campus has a no smoking policy inside, and hospice services are available if needed.
Belmont Village owns and operates this community, so programs and services are consistent, and they back up their care with research, often partnering with groups like UC San Diego School of Medicine and the Stein Institute for Research on Aging. Residents get help with physical, speech, or occupational therapy as needed, and there are respite and transitional stays for those needing short-term support. The staff keep a heavy focus on helping people maintain independence, physical and mental health, and social involvement with a Whole Brain Fitness lifestyle, and there's always something going on for all levels of ability. The apartments are private, with studio and one-bedroom floorplans, and independent living rooms have stoves and washers for those who like a little more self-reliance.
The facility keeps getting recognized with awards for senior living thanks to its focus on resident-centered care, safe surroundings, and well-thought-out programs. Respite care in assisted living communities provides temporary, short-term relief for primary caregivers by offering professional care for their loved ones. It allows individuals to stay in an assisted living community for a limited time, giving caregivers a break while ensuring residents receive necessary support and assistance with daily activities.
